Public Dikes
•Earthen dike built last night from Galleon place to Riverwood drive, Mills Ave to Traynor Lane – this dike can be driven on, but may be reduced to one lane.
•Right now - Hesco Barrier diking system is being built from the Pier Restaurant north to the Welcome to Bismarck sign by Bismarck Expressway. Being built on the west side of Riverwood drive. Riverwood drive is closed during this construction. Will reopen later today when barrier is in place. One lane traffic will be controlled with a traffic signal.
•Constructing an earthen dike from Traynor Lane west to the entrance of Whispering Bay on Mills Avenue. Once that’s done, the gap will be closed to make it one dike. This will NOT cut off traffic to Fox Island
•Right now - Corps of Engineers building a dike on the walking path from the horse arena and archery range on Riverwood Drive to behind the homes on Munich Drive.

National Guard Update
The N.D. National Guard is operating Sandbag Central South, providing assistance with traffic and site control.
Guard personnel are working on the South side of Bismarck providing technical advice on sandbag placement. They are also supporting policed in traffic control operations in Southside diking operations.

Dakota Zoo – Making preparations to evacuate animals and protecting areas with sandbags. Evacuation Planning – No evacuations are taking place at this time.
•Conditions are being closely monitored and plans are in place in the event evacuations become necessary, notification will be given to affected residents.
•People who have concerns about threats from flooding that may cause a need for their evacuation should make personal preparations. These preparations should include where to go, what belongings to take, what to do with any pets, and properly securing their property upon leaving.
•Plans are in place and Shelter locations are being readied in case they need to be used.
